How to Install Apple TV on Fire TV

To watch Apple TV on your Fire TV, you first need to install the Apple TV app. Follow these simple steps to get started:

Step 1: Turn on Your Fire TV Device

Ensure your Amazon Fire TV device is connected to your television and powered on. You will need a stable internet connection to download and access the Apple TV app.

Step 2: Navigate to the Amazon App Store

Using your Fire TV remote, go to the home screen and select “Find.” Then, click on “Search” to access the Amazon App Store.

Step 3: Search for the Apple TV App

In the search bar, type “Apple TV” and wait for the search results to populate. You should see the Apple TV app listed in the results.

Step 4: Download and Install the App

Select the Apple TV app from the search results and click on the “Download” or “Get” button. The app will begin to install on your Fire TV device.

Step 5: Launch the Apple TV App

Once the app has been installed, navigate back to the home screen. You will find the Apple TV app among your installed applications. Click on the app to launch it.

Step 6: Sign In with Your Apple ID

To access your content, you will need to sign in with your Apple ID. Follow the on-screen prompts to enter your login credentials. If you are new to Apple TV+, you can create an Apple ID directly within the app, which may also offer you a free trial for the streaming service.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

While the process of watching Apple TV on Fire TV is largely seamless, you may occasionally encounter issues. Below are some common problems and solutions:

1. App Not Launching

If the Apple TV app fails to launch, try restarting your Fire TV device. Unplug it from the power source for a few seconds, then plug it back in and try launching the app again.

2. Login Issues

If you’re having trouble signing in to your Apple ID, ensure you’re entering the correct username and password. You may also wish to reset your Apple ID password if necessary.

3. Buffering During Streaming

If you experience frequent buffering while streaming Apple TV content, check your internet speed. Ideally, you should have at least 25 Mbps for streaming in 4K quality. If your speed is lower, consider reducing the streaming quality within the app settings.

Is the Apple TV app free to download on Fire TV?

Yes, the Apple TV app is free to download on your Fire TV. However, while you can download the app for free, access to content within the app may require a subscription or rental fee. Apple TV+ content, for example, is available to subscribers, but you can also purchase or rent movies and shows directly through the app.

Additionally, if you already have an Apple TV+ subscription, simply log into the app using your Apple ID, and you will gain access to all the content included in your subscription. For users who do not have a subscription, the app still offers some free content, along with the option to buy or rent other titles.

Do I need an Apple device to use Apple TV on Fire TV?

No, you do not need an Apple device to use the Apple TV app on your Fire TV. The app is designed to be platform-agnostic, which means you can access it and its content from a variety of devices, including Fire TV. Simply download the Apple TV app, log in with your Apple ID, and you’ll have access to your library of content, regardless of the device you’re using.

If you do have an Apple device, you can take advantage of features like AirPlay, which lets you stream content from your iPhone or iPad to your Fire TV. However, for all the core functionalities of the Apple TV app, it’s not required to have any Apple hardware.

Can I access my purchased iTunes content on Fire TV?

Yes, you can access your purchased iTunes content on your Fire TV through the Apple TV app. Once you log in with your Apple ID, all your purchased movies and TV shows from iTunes will be available for streaming. Simply navigate to the “Library” section within the app, and you will find your purchased content listed there.

If you encounter any issues accessing your purchased content, ensure that you are logged into the same Apple ID that you used to purchase the items. In some cases, syncing issues may arise, but logging out and back into the app usually resolves these problems, allowing you to stream your purchased content seamlessly.
